摘要

With the wide application of fracturing technology in the development of unconventional oil and gas fields, the fracturing flowback fluid with high COD content, high mineralization and high suspended solids generated during the fracturing process has also increased. Difficulty and high cost of fracturing flowback fluid treatment have become one of the key factors restricting the efficient and economic development of oil and gas fields. The deep treatment and reuse technology of fracturing flowback fluid has become a focus of attention in the oil and gas extraction industry. In this paper, the treatment methods and research status of fracturing flowback fluid of domestic and abroad were reviewed from the aspects of pretreatment,advanced oxidation treatment, biological treatment, desalination technology and combined treatment method. The research status of different treatment technologies was analyzed and summarized, and the relevant issues of deep treatment and reuse in fracture flowback fluid were further elaborated, the trend of the deep treatment and the future development direction of fracture flowback fluid were elucidated.
